Dead Island: Riptide Review by The Black Panel

The Black Panel writes:This sequel to 2011’s wildly popular open world zombie game falls flat on its face. Atrocious graphics, out of synch cut scenes, crippling glitches and unimaginative missions all add up to a very disappointing experience. Riptide is almost identical to its predecessor, but without any of the sense of wonder. The whole package would have been better off as DLC.
